“Real Heroes Wear Masks” tout a new series of posters from The CW featuring some of the stars of its DC Comics-inspired shows. Okay, so these are just photoshopped versions of…

“Real Heroes Wear Masks” tout a new series of posters from The CW featuring some of the stars of its DC Comics-inspired shows. Okay, so these are just photoshopped versions of…